La cláusula LIMIT se utiliza para establecer el tamaño máximo del número de filas en la salida de SQL Query.
Sintaxis:
- Seleccione solo 3 filas de la primera fila de la tabla de usuarios.
SELECT * FROM users LIMIT 3
- Seleccione solo 3 filas de la segunda fila de la tabla de usuarios.
SELECT * FROM users LIMIT 3 OFFSET 1
Módulos:
- mysql: para manejar conexiones y consultas MySql
npm install mysql
Vista previa de la tabla de usuarios de SQL:
Ejemplo 1: seleccione 3 filas de la primera fila de la tabla de usuarios
Javascript
const mysql = require("mysql"); let db_con = mysql.createConnection({ host: "localhost", user: "root", password: '', database: 'gfg_db' }); db_con.connect((err) => { if (err) { console.log("Database Connection Failed !!!", err); return; } console.log("We are connected to gfg_db database"); // here is our query let query = 'SELECT * FROM users LIMIT 3'; db_con.query(query, (err, rows) => { if(err) throw err; console.log(rows); }); });
Producción:
Ejemplo 2: seleccione 4 filas de la 4.ª fila de la tabla de usuarios
Javascript
const mysql = require("mysql"); let db_con = mysql.createConnection({ host: "localhost", user: "root", password: '', database: 'gfg_db' }); db_con.connect((err) => { if (err) { console.log("Database Connection Failed !!!", err); return; } console.log("We are connected to gfg_db database"); // notice offset is 3, this means choose from row 4 let query = 'SELECT * FROM users LIMIT 4 OFFSET 3'; db_con.query(query, (err, rows) => { if(err) throw err; console.log(rows); }); });
Salida: Solo hay 3 filas desde la 4ta fila. entonces, la salida contiene solo 3 filas
Publicación traducida automáticamente
Artículo escrito por pratikraut0000 y traducido por Barcelona Geeks. The original can be accessed here. Licence: CCBY-SA